I've got a dead kenmore dishwasher with an electronic control. The main circuit board has AC voltage. Door interlock has AC present, and when bypassed, applies voltage back to circuit board. Thermostat is shorted, and if I remember correctly also had AC present. How ever the thing is dead. None of the buttons do anything. I assumed a normal failure in the touch panel wouldn't take out all the buttons. So I ordered a new circuit board. Reinstalled the new PCB, reconnected the 3 incoming connectors cables, the touch pad and the thermostat. nada. Still nothing.

Anybody got any suggestions before I drop another $150 on a new touch panel.

FWIF, I did bypass the interlock before trying the buttons.
